Holders Real Madrid host Shakhtar Donetsk at the Estadio Santiago Bernabeu in the Champions League on Thursday midnight. Carlo Ancelotti's men sit top of the table after two wins from their first two group games. Shakhtar, on the other hand, sit behind them in second, having drawn their last game away at Celtic. Real Madrid dropped their first point of the season at home against high-flying Osasuna. Vinicius Jr was on target in the weekend, but his partner in crime Karim Benzema missed a crucial penalty after pulling his effort out, off the crossbar. The 14-time champions will look to bounce back against Shakhtar, who know how to win at the Bernabeu.

Karim Benzema has been backed to take home the Ballon d'Or by Real Madrid legend Jorge Valdano. Benzema is widely expected to win the coveted award after a stunning 2021/22 season which saw him score 44 goals in 46 appearances for Real Madrid, a haul which helped his club land a La Liga-Champions League double.
